Amy Garrelts Appointed as Head of Talent at Populous

Amy Garrelts Appointed as Head of Talent at Populous

Kansas City, Missouri, September 2024 – Amy Garrelts has been named the Head of Talent at Populous, a global design firm specializing in creating memorable experiences through architecture and design. In her new role, Amy will lead talent management and development strategies to cultivate a high-performance culture that aligns with the firm’s mission of enhancing shared human experiences. She will also focus on coaching and mentoring staff, ensuring a thriving work environment at Populous.

Before joining Populous, Amy served as the Vice President of People Experience at Unbound, a nonprofit organization where she was responsible for overseeing all HR functions, including talent acquisition, employee relations, strategic planning, compensation, and benefits. During her 1.5-year tenure, she significantly impacted the organization’s HR strategies and led initiatives to enhance employee engagement.

Prior to her role at Unbound, Amy was the Director of Succession Planning and Professional Development at Garmin for over a year. She focused on leadership development, succession planning, and strategic initiatives aimed at building future leaders within the organization. Her expertise in talent management and coaching made her a key player in Garmin’s leadership development efforts.

Amy also spent nearly three years at HNTB, where she held leadership positions such as Associate Vice President, Director of Organizational and People Development and Manager of Learning and Development. There, she led a variety of talent management and employee engagement initiatives, helping the company improve organizational effectiveness and conflict resolution.

Amy’s earlier roles include leadership positions at UnitedLex and Sprint, where she managed learning and development programs and worked on performance improvement initiatives. With over two decades of HR and talent management experience, Amy brings a wealth of knowledge and expertise to her new position at Populous.

About Populous
Populous is a global design firm with a presence across four continents. The firm specializes in creating experiences that foster joy and connection in shared human moments, working across communities of all sizes. Populous’ team of experts spans a range of disciplines, including architecture, design, and urban planning, to create environments that leave a lasting impact on communities worldwide.
